Evaluating the Facility’s Security Features

First and foremost, consider the security measures the storage company offers. Your RV is a significant investment, and protecting it from theft and vandalism should be a top priority. Look for facilities that offer monitored surveillance cameras, gated access, and even on-site personnel. The better the security infrastructure the facility has, the greater your peace of mind will be while your RV is in storage.


Considering Location and Accessibility

Location and accessibility are other critical factors to consider. Ideally, you want a storage facility that is conveniently located near your home or within comfortable driving distance. According to IBISWorld, there are at least 15,000 RV parks and campgrounds in the United States, making it essential to choose a storage facility with easy access routes to your preferred travel destinations. Additionally, make sure that the company offers flexible access hours to accommodate your schedule. This ensures you can retrieve or park your RV whenever the travel bug bites.


Reviewing Extra Services and Amenities

Finally, examine the facility's additional services and amenities. Some RV storage companies offer valuable extras such as RV maintenance, cleaning, and dump stations. These services can add significant convenience and save you time when preparing for your next adventure. Make sure to inquire whether these additional features are included in the storage fee or if they require separate charges.
